首页 | 本学科首页   官方微博 | 高级检索  
相似文献
 共查询到20条相似文献,搜索用时 148 毫秒
1.
清华OSEK车用嵌入式实时操作系统设计   总被引:3,自引:0,他引:3  
OSEK规范是一个汽车电子开放式系统及其接口的软件规范,MPC555是Motorola公司开发的高性能车用微控制器。结合这两者的技术特点,提出了在MPC555硬件平台上实现符合OSEK规范的车用嵌入式实时操作系统的设计思想,介绍了操作系统实现的集成交叉开发环境,详细分析了该操作系统的组成与实现,并对其实时性和存储要求进行了评估。  相似文献   

2.
陈鑫  徐义臻  郭禾  于玉龙  罗劼  王宇新 《计算机应用》2015,35(11):3059-3062
私有桌面云被广泛应用在集中计算、集中管理、远程办公等场景中.现有的私有桌面云多基于OpenStack云操作系统搭建,然而,该操作系统在使用时会出现虚拟机开启时间过长导致用户等待的问题,无法满足某些应用的高实时性要求.对此,使用模板镜像策略和网络连接存储策略作为云存储层解决方案,提出一种虚拟机可瞬时开启(ISVM)的私有桌面云架构.ISVM桌面云架构包括云管理层、云存储层、云服务层.经过测试和分析发现,ISVM私有桌面云架构的虚拟机开启时间约为OpenStack云平台虚拟机开启时间的1/100,达到了毫秒数量级,能够满足应用的实时性要求.  相似文献   

3.
K线是汽车工业当中广泛采用的一种通信总线标准,在许多场合都有着广泛的应用.针对汽车电子研发过程中对K线产品的特殊测试要求.详细介绍了"汽车K线通信测试系统"的设计及开发过程,其中涉及到K线通信、RS232串口通信和MFC界面程序开发几部分内容.该测试系统可以自动进行适配器设置,测试数据动态实时显示和测试数据自动存储.  相似文献   

4.
在分析OSEK/VDX规范的基础上,从任务调度、事件机制和资源管理等方面出发,研究8位嵌入式实时操作系统FDOSEK的设计,并在Freescale的MC9S08DZ60芯片上实现其内核。对FDOSEK的任务切换时间和存储需求进行测试,结果表明,FDOSEK具有较强的实时性和较低的存储需求,适用于汽车电子领域。  相似文献   

5.
汽车开放系统架构(AUTOSAR)规范为车载嵌入式操作系统及其相关服务定义了一系列的抽象标准接口,得到了广泛应用。传统AUTOSAR操作系统一致性测试方法针对性不强,无法测试不同一致类级别的操作系统,被测系统需要符合最高一致类级别要求才可以通过测试,因此需要额外抽取符合要求的测试用例。基于决策表设计了一种面向AUTOSAR操作系统的一致性测试方法。决策表是一种表达事件在逻辑上相互依赖关系的符号手段,可将复杂的逻辑关系和多种条件组合情况详细地列举出来,且可根据需求进行重制。通过在设计测试用例时参照一致类进行划分,使得测试用例在生成时被赋予一致类属性,可针对不同级别操作系统进行测试。在实际实验中,该方法实现了不同一致类操作系统的针对性测试,对5个功能模块的4种一致类执行了测试,避免了379条测试用例的额外抽取,提升了测试效率。  相似文献   

6.
基于OSEK/VDX操作系统的任务管理机制设计   总被引:6,自引:0,他引:6  
在汽车电子仿真控制平台开发领域,通常需要遵循OSEK/VDX规范集,而该规范集的核心之一便是OSEK/VDX操作系统规范。要设计一个符合该规范的微实时操作系统,任务管理机制是保证其实时性的重要方面。该史提出一种符合OSEK/VDX操作系统规范的任务管理机制,以满足OSEK/VDX操作系统的需要。  相似文献   

7.
实现数据存储、数据计算和资源管理的分离   总被引:2,自引:0,他引:2       下载免费PDF全文
刘福岩  尤晋元 《软件学报》2004,15(6):850-857
在传统操作系统中,数据存储的抽象(进程虚拟地址空间)、数据计算的抽象(线程)和资源管理的抽象(进程)是不可分离的.首先分析了在操作系统中由于3类抽象不可分离而存在的问题,根据分析提出了数据存储抽象、数据计算抽象和资源管理抽象互相分离的思想,进而根据这一思想提出了虚拟地址空间基于文件操作系统,分析该操作系统的体系结构模型,研究了实现3类抽象分离的线程迁移技术和指令对文件寻址技术,最后讨论了系统的实现,测试和性能评价.此项研究说明了在操作系统中实现数据储存、数据计算和资源管理的分离是可行的.  相似文献   

8.
本文介绍了广泛应用于汽车电子实时操作系统的OSEK/VDX规范.在分析了现有OSEK/VDX实现语言(OIL)规范和XML技术的基础上,设计了基于XML的OSEK/VDX操作系统配置语言和操作系统配置工具.  相似文献   

9.
OSEK/VDX规范在汽车电子控制系统开发中具有重要地位,其中OSEK/VDX通信规范(OSEK COM)为汽车电子通信系统的构建提供了依据和参考。本文介绍了OSEK COM3.03规范基于消息的通信机制,设计并实现了一种基于CAN总线的通信系统,并对该系统的功能进行了测试。测试表明,该通信系统可以很好地实现消息的发送和接收功能。  相似文献   

10.
在深入研究OSEK/VDX操作系统规范的基础上,提出了基于分类树的OSEK/VDX操作系统的一致性测试方法。该方法的核心思想首先是从OSEK规范抽取出测试目的,其次根据规范和测试目的构造分类树和划分分类树的输入域,再次为分类树添加生成规则和限制条件,最后借助CTE XL工具自动生成一致性测试用例。通过对MiniOSEK的一致性测试,验证了使用分类树方法进行OSEK/VDX操作系统一致性测试的有效性与正确性。  相似文献   

11.
OSEK操作系统对其不同版本提供的应用程序接口进行了标准化,并在嵌入式实时操作系统的基础上,分析OSEKOS及两者技术特点之间的差异;通过修改内核的部分功能,使之符合OSEKjVDX规范,并将其应用到CAN网络申的节点通信。本文着重描述了操作系统的任务管理机制、符合类、同步机制和中断管理。  相似文献   

12.
OSEK操作系统定时机制优化设计   总被引:1,自引:1,他引:0       下载免费PDF全文
张激  包晟临 《计算机工程》2010,36(17):252-254
OSEK/VDX操作系统标准是被汽车电子业界普遍接受的工业标准。为了满足汽车电子可靠性和实时性的要求,需要尽可能提高操作系统的定时机制对定时事件响应的速度。因此,分析定时事件在嵌入式系统中的表示,通过使用ICTOH算法、堆排序和硬件计数器对OSEK操作系统的定时机制进行优化设计。对比实验结果表明,该方法能获得更高的效率。  相似文献   

13.
针对汽车电子软件的复杂性、实时性和可移植性问题以及现有OSEK操作系统的开源性问题,基于OSEK操作系统规范(ISO 17356-3),采用面向对象的程序设计思想,从任务、中断、资源、事件、计数器和警报6个方面进行研究,利用32位PowerPC处理器的数出前导零数目指令cntlzw和软中断等,设计了一个具有可裁减性和可扩展性的汽车电子实时操作系统,并在MPC5554开发板上进行了操作系统的内核移植和性能测试。  相似文献   

14.
为简化应用程序的编写,在嵌入式系统开发时采用实时操作系统平台,提出将μC/OS-II实时操作系统内核移植到Infineon XC164CS微控制器上的方法。以轿车车门控制器设计为例,应用已在XC164CS上移植的μC/OS-II内核,添加车窗控制、按键输入、后视镜控制和看门狗4个任务,测试结果证明了内核移植的正确性和有效性。  相似文献   

15.
常用嵌入式实时操作系统比较分析   总被引:6,自引:0,他引:6  
郁发新 《计算机应用》2006,26(4):761-764
以与实时系统开发过程密切相关的实时性、故障容错和标准兼容性等关键特征为基础,提出一套对嵌入式实时操作系统性能衡量的标准,涵盖体系结构、硬件支持、调度管理、内存管理、进程间通讯、定时性能、网络支持、文件系统、驱动编程以及开发调试等关键特证。并利用该标准对常用嵌入式实时操作系统进行了详细地分析与对比,为系统研发过程中嵌入式实时操作系统的选择提供指南。  相似文献   

16.
根据OSEK/VDX标准设计嵌入式实时操作系统,侧重于任务管理,资源管理部分的实现。并在自主开发的汽车稳定性控制器硬件在环仿真平台上进行验证。实验结果表明,在该操作系统上开发系统可以有效地提高实时性和稳定性,能够满足汽车稳定性控制器的要求。  相似文献   

17.
基于OSEK规范的嵌入式实时操作系统研究   总被引:14,自引:2,他引:14  
介绍了当前在国际汽车工业界日益占据主导地位的汽车电子开放式系统及其接口的软件规范(OSEK/VDX)体系的来由和最新的发展动向,以及该体系中实时操作系统规范(0SEK OS)的特点。同时,详细地分析了OSEK OS运行机制,并讨论了系统实现和优化的方法。  相似文献   

18.
通过描述硬件体系结构、嵌入式操作系统等,提出了一种时间统一平台的设计方法。嵌入式操作系统是在标准Linux系统的基础上,经过系统裁减和实时性支持生成的。测试结果表明,基于嵌入式Linux系统的时间统一平台可以明显提高时间校准精度。  相似文献   

19.
陈丽蓉  李允  罗蕾 《计算机科学》2015,42(8):203-214
描述了一个汽车电子嵌入式实时操作系统的分层形式模型:在低层,该操作系统的顺序内核承担基础设施的角色,实施任务、ISR和系统服务等并发执行体之间的切换;而在高层,该操作系统向用户提供可并发执行的系统服务。两个层次的模型具有不同的配置状态视图和操作粒度。作为最重要的安全相关特性,应用与OS之间的存储隔离保护机制在顺序内核的模型中得以体现。建立了操作系统的实现正确性定理,包括相应的仿真关系和实现不变量。根据该操作系统两个部分模型的特点及相应代码的实现语言情况,选择组合应用定理证明器Isabelle/HOL和程序验证工具VCC的方式,有效完成了该操作系统的形式化验证。  相似文献   

20.
冉正  罗蕾  晏华  李允 《计算机科学》2018,45(4):190-195, 226
下一代汽车电子标准AUTOSAR定义汽车应用程序设计过程包括系统级设计和ECU级设计。系统级设计以软件构件为单位来设计应用,其中软件构件包含一组可运行实体。ECU级设计主要将可运行实体代码组织为嵌入式实时操作系统任务。因此,在将分配到ECU的软件构件集转换为实时系统任务集的过程中,需要有经验的嵌入式开发工程师进行可运行实体-任务的映射配置,以保证系统的实时性。鉴于可运行实体-任务的映射配置工作具有配置需求量大、复杂度高等特点,文中设计了一种可运行实体-任务自动映射方法。该方法综合考虑了可运行实体的触发关系、周期需求、数据共享等因素,对提高汽车软件开发效率具有非常重要的实用价值。最后,将该方法应用于AUTOSAR标准的汽车电子巡航控制系统实例中。实验结果显示,所提方法在抖动时间、阻塞时间、调度频繁度和数据通信量4个方面都具有良好的表现。  相似文献   

设为首页 | 免责声明 | 关于勤云 | 加入收藏

Copyright©北京勤云科技发展有限公司  京ICP备09084417号